GitHub深度整合:微软CoreAI时代下的开发者平台演进
全球最大的开发者平台GitHub即将迎来其运营模式的重大转变。微软宣布,GitHub将深度整合进其新兴的CoreAI部门,而自2021年以来一直担任GitHub首席执行官的Thomas Dohmke也已宣布离职,且微软暂无计划任命新的独立CEO。这一战略性调整不仅标志着GitHub在组织结构上的深刻变革,更预示着微软正以前所未有的力度,将人工智能技术融入其核心开发工具生态,旨在重塑未来的软件开发模式。
自2018年微软以75亿美元收购GitHub以来,尽管后者成为微软庞大业务版图的一部分,但其在很大程度上仍保持着相对独立的运营模式,拥有自己的首席执行官和高层管理团队。这种独立性对于维护GitHub在开源社区中的信任和声誉至关重要,避免了开发者对“微软化”的担忧。在Nat Friedman和Thomas Dohmke两位CEO的领导下,GitHub在保持社区活力的同时,也积极探索与微软生态的融合点,其中最具代表性的成果便是AI辅助编程工具GitHub Copilot的推出,它极大地拓展了GitHub的服务边界,将AI能力带入日常编码实践。
此次Dohmke的离职以及不再设立独立CEO的决定,是GitHub组织架构调整的核心环节。根据公布的信息,GitHub的领导团队将不再直接向一位CEO汇报,而是分散向CoreAI部门的多位高管负责。CoreAI部门是微软CEO Satya Nadella在今年一月宣布成立的战略性新部门,其核心使命之一便是“构建GitHub Copilot”,这清晰地表明了微软将AI置于其未来发展战略中心,并将GitHub视为实现这一目标的关键载体。这种扁平化的管理结构旨在加速决策流程,确保GitHub的开发方向与微软的整体AI战略保持高度一致,从而更有效地整合资源,推动技术创新。
将GitHub更直接地置于AI战略伞下,对微软而言具有显著的战略意义。GitHub Copilot作为人工智能辅助编码工具的先驱,自2021年末首次亮相以来,便持续迭代并引领着行业潮流。它已不仅支持多种语言模型,更发展出能够根据自然语言请求执行复杂任务的“代理”功能,极大地提升了开发者的生产力。然而,技术创新总是伴随着挑战。例如,Copilot曾意外暴露部分公司的私有代码库,引发了对数据安全和隐私保护的担忧。此外,Stack Overflow近期的一项开发者调查也显示,尽管AI辅助编码工具的使用率持续上升,但开发者对其准确性的信任度却有所下降,这表明AI生成的代码仍需大量人工审查和调试,可能导致“差一点就对”的解决方案反而增加了额外工作量。微软此次将GitHub融入CoreAI,正是希望通过更紧密的研发协作和资源整合,系统性地解决这些技术与信任层面的挑战,提升Copilot的性能和可靠性,使其真正成为开发者可信赖的智能伙伴。
从行业白皮书的视角来看,GitHub深度整合微软CoreAI的举动,不仅仅是一次内部组织调整,更是对全球开发者生态系统的一次深远重塑。这预示着未来软件开发将加速迈向以AI为核心的智能化时代。企业级用户对集成AI开发环境的需求日益增长,他们期待通过AI工具实现更快的代码编写、更智能的错误检测和更高效的团队协作。例如,在大型企业项目中,AI辅助的代码评审和自动化测试能够显著缩短开发周期,降低维护成本。数据分析也支持了这一趋势:全球AI辅助编程工具市场预计在未来几年内将以两位数的速度增长,这反映了开发者对提高效率和减少重复性劳动的强烈需求。此举也将促使开源项目重新思考其治理模式和协作方式,如何在保持开放性的同时,有效利用AI工具提升项目质量和社区贡献度。微软通过这一战略,旨在进一步巩固其在云服务(Azure)和开发者工具领域的领导地位,通过GitHub这一核心平台,构建一个从代码托管、协作到智能生成与部署的全链路AI驱动开发生态系统,从而在全球数字转型浪潮中占据更有利的位置。
展望未来,GitHub与CoreAI的深度融合,无疑将开启软件开发的新篇章。此次战略调整是微软在人工智能时代构建全面、智能化开发生态的关键一步,旨在通过技术创新驱动整个行业向前发展。尽管Thomas Dohmke的离职和组织结构的变动带来了不确定性,但这也为GitHub在微软强大AI能力的支撑下,探索更广阔的创新空间提供了契机。开发者、企业和开源社区都将在这一变革中迎来新的机遇与挑战:如何更好地适应AI辅助的开发流程,如何平衡效率与代码质量,以及如何在AI日益普及的背景下定义人类在软件开发中的独特价值。此次事件是软件开发领域一次重要的里程碑,它呼吁我们共同思考人工智能与人类智能协作的未来模式,以及这将如何永久地改变我们构建和维护数字世界的方式。